I've been thinking about getting into African Cichlids for a while now. Finally set it up and I have 22 fish in my new 75 gallon tank. I had to remove some fish and bring them back because they were extremely aggressive. Now my tank is pretty peaceful with some chasing but that's it they all get along for the most part.

I have a mix of Mbuna, Peacocks, a few smaller haps, Petricola catfish, and a couple lake Victoria cichlids by accident :lol: . I really want to show my tank to some Cichlids enthusiasts as I am pretty excited and proud to have such beautiful fish all healthy and happy.

So I added the first 10 about one month ago, then a few more every week since then until my last 5 o added last week.

I cycled using the fishless method and bacteria in a bottle and a cycled filter I got from a friend with some cycled media. Then I fed fish food and within one week my tank was cycled. Each time I added fish I did a 30% water change every other day for a week and basically been doing that for a month now since I haven't stopped adding fish because I'm trying to give my live bacteria time to duplicate.

Seems to have worked great so far
